import logging
from django import shortcuts
from django.contrib import messages
from django.utils.translation import ugettext as _
from openstackx.api import exceptions as api_exceptions
from horizon import api
from horizon import forms
LOG = logging.getLogger(__name__)
class UserForm(forms.Form):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
tenant_list = kwargs.pop('tenant_list', None)
super(UserForm,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.fields['tenant_id'].choices = [[tenant.id, tenant.name]
for tenant in tenant_list]
name = forms.CharField(label=_("Name"))
email = forms.CharField(label=_("Email"))
password = forms.CharField(label=_("Password"),
widget=forms.PasswordInput(render_value=False),
required=False)
tenant_id = forms.ChoiceField(label=_("Primary Tenant"))
class UserUpdateForm(forms.Form):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
tenant_list = kwargs.pop('tenant_list', None)
super(UserUpdateForm, self).__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.fields['tenant_id'].choices = [[tenant.id, tenant.name]
for tenant in tenant_list]
id = forms.CharField(label=_("ID"),
widget=forms.TextInput(attrs={'readonly': 'readonly'}))
# FIXME: keystone doesn't return the username from a get API call.
#name = forms.CharField(label=_("Name"))
email = forms.CharField(label=_("Email"))
password = forms.CharField(label=_("Password"),
widget=forms.PasswordInput(render_value=False),
required=False)
tenant_id = forms.ChoiceField(label=_("Primary Tenant"))
class UserDeleteForm(forms.SelfHandlingForm):
user = forms.CharField(required=True)
def handle(self, request, data):
user_id = data['user']
LOG.info('Deleting user with id "%s"' % user_id)
api.user_delete(request, user_id)
messages.info(request, _('%(user)s was successfully deleted.')
% {"user": user_id})
return shortcuts.redirect(request.build_absolute_uri())
class UserEnableDisableForm(forms.SelfHandlingForm):
id = forms.CharField(label=_("ID (username)"), widget=forms.HiddenInput())
enabled = forms.ChoiceField(label=_("enabled"), widget=forms.HiddenInput(),
choices=[[c, c]
for c in ("disable", "enable")])
def handle(self, request, data):
user_id = data['id']
enabled = data['enabled'] == "enable"
try:
api.user_update_enabled(request, user_id, enabled)
messages.info(request,
_("User %(user)s %(state)s") %
{"user": user_id,
"state": "enabled" if enabled else "disabled"})
except api_exceptions.ApiException:
messages.error(request,
_("Unable to %(state)s user %(user)s") %
{"state": "enable" if enabled else "disable",
"user": user_id})
return shortcuts.redirect(request.build_absolute_uri())
